How Life Works Here
Whitegate Drive is located in Salford, near Clifton. This is a notably low-crime area with only 1 incidents recorded in the past 12 months. This is a quieter, more car-dependent location. The nearest shops and services may require a short drive. The closest is a Convenience at 95m. Transport connections are strong, with rail and bus links nearby. The nearest stop (Silverdale) is 272m away. The median property price is £201,625. Based on 10 transactions recorded since 2014. Rented accommodation predominates. There are 9 schools within 2 km, 9 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. The nearest school is just 316m away. The profile suggests appeal to both families and first-time buyers. Overall, this street scores 66 out of 100 for liveability, placing it in the top 14% within its district.
